The way out of a death spiral is not directly into oblivion. It fucking sucks that genocide is in the category of really important things that need addressing but it is not in the category of things that can be addressed in this particular election.
The electoral path is not at the ballot box every four years at the presidential level. It's down the ballot and on the other the years. It's building political capital for the cause you believe in by showing usefulness to the people seeking or holding power and talking to them about the issues you care about. Volunteer for your local house candidate and talk to people in their campaign about how important it is to you that they don't support genocide, urge them to vote against arms shipments and denounce settlements. Tell your representative how you want them to vote and get other people to do the same.
Working to get people elected gets them to listen to you, that's why there's so much money involved in elections.
